Beyond the brand, a Hearing AID is available in several physical styles—behind-the-ear, receiver-in-canal, in-the-ear, in-the-canal, completely-in-canal, and invisible-in-canal—and the chosen style affects visibility, comfort, amplification power, and suitability for different degrees of hearing loss; for instance a Hearing AID with a BTE configuration is often recommended for mild through profound loss because it can hold larger batteries and processors, while a Hearing AID in the IIC form is chosen for people who prioritize minimal visibility and have mild-to-moderate losses. Pricing is another practical consideration: a pair of prescription Hearing AID typically ranges in the thousands of dollars, reflecting bundled clinical services, whereas a pair of OTC Hearing AID often costs a few hundred dollars to several thousand when remote programming or support is included, and understanding these financial differences helps prospective buyers decide whether a Hearing AID purchased from a clinic or a retail source is the right fit for their circumstances.
